Cardio or weight training?

When it comes to getting that exercise you know you need, what form of working out do you use? Cardiovascular workouts and weight training are two types of exercise that can both be beneficial in keeping you and your heart healthy.  Just what is cardiovascular exercise? 

Cardiovascular exercise, also called aerobic exercise (which means ‘something that needs oxygen’) or cardio is exercise that involves muscles and helps to make your heart and lungs stronger.  Aerobics, such as running, spinning, and dancing gets necessary oxygen into your body’s cells.

While you're doing aerobic exercises, you're burning excess calories.  If you are walking slowly, shopping, or strength training with weights, this is called anaerobic exercise.  Some benefits that come with cardiovascular exercise are lower blood pressure, weight maintenance, regulation or prevention of diabetes, increasing metabolism, burning fat and calories, decreasing cholesterol, and heart disease prevention.

During aerobic exercise, your body including muscles, your heart, and your lungs get oxygen.  To give your body and your heart a great workout, make sure that you do your cardiovascular exercise with intensity.  Be sure to have this approved by your doctor prior to exercise.

Weight training or anaerobic exercise is another form of exercise that can go hand-in-hand with cardiovascular exercise.  When you are weight training, you are losing fat and changing the way your body looks and reacts.  If you are looking to change the way your body looks or how it is shaped, you need some weight training.   Weight training helps the body get stronger and helps overall mobility.  There are so many advantages to weight training such as: improving your coordination and balance, strengthening your bones and your joints, helps to avoid injuries, helping you sleep better, and helps to increase muscle endurance, confidence and self-esteem.
